Full Job Description
Commissioning Program & Data Engineer

The Commissioning Program & Data Engineer is responsible for turning the commissioning and OFCI effort into a controlled, data driven program. This role maintains the commissioning plan and L level matrix, tracks test execution and defects, and produces meaningful status and analytics that give leadership and owners a clear view of readiness and risk while capturing data to improve future projects.

What You Will Be Working On

Own the commissioning plan and matrix: systems, levels (L1–L3, track L4 & L5), responsibilities, and status.

Track execution of tests and commissioning milestones, ensuring that reported progress reflects actual test results and readiness, not just scheduled activities.

Maintain structured issue logs for commissioning and OFCI, assigning owners, deadlines, and tracking closure.

Build and maintain Cx dashboards and reports for internal leadership and the owner, highlighting critical path items, blockers, and residual risks.

Capture and analyze commissioning data: durations, failure rates, retest counts, vendor performance, to inform continuous improvement and future project planning.

Support documentation of commissioning artifacts: test scripts, reports, turnover packages, lessons learned.

Work closely with all Cx leads (OFCI, Fab, Electrical, Mechanical, Controls) to ensure data and status reflect reality in the field and fab.
